To compile, run: configure make (make install) Apart from the `csa' library, this code contains `csabathy' -- an approximation utility based on `csa'. For a quick test, see examples/*/README. Acknowledgments: *The algorithm used is described in paper by J. Haber, F. Zeilfelder, O.Davydov and H.-P. Seidel, Smooth approximation and rendering of large scattered data sets, in ``Proceedings of IEEE Visualization 2001'' (Th.Ertl, K.Joy and A.Varshney, Eds.), pp.341-347, 571, IEEE Computer Society, 2001. http://www.uni-giessen.de/www-Numerische-Mathematik/davydov/VIS2001.ps.gz http://www.math.uni-mannheim.de/~lsmath4/paper/VIS2001.pdf.gz *The singular value decomposition code was borrowed from "Numerical Recipes in C".
